Loved the suspense, the tension, the unreliability and many plot twists. Even liked the use of unlikable and unredeemable characters in this. Just felt the ending was off so I'm knocking my score for it but it's probably the best thriller I've read. Definitely read the trigger warnings before reading the book. There were a lot. Take heed with them. Tried to get them all but may have missed a few.

The “cool girl” excerpt and the about face turn of the reveal at the half way point of this novel are some of the most brilliant bits of writing I’ve ever experienced in the thriller genre.
